And I finished two more pairs for me. These socks, kiila, are fabulous! They are knit toe-up, but with a gusset which makes the heel very nice. I knit these in Knit Picks Essential, which is a very nice yarn, especially for the price, although my two skeins were not exactly the same color. Oh well.
